Description

Number 78 and the attached outbuilding are a house and outbuilding dating from the late 18th century and the 20th century. The structure is made of red brick with brick dressings and features a plain tile roof with chamfered stone coped gables and moulded kneelers, brick gable stacks, and a dentilled eaves band. The house is three storeys high and has two bays, with a recessed single bay addition to the north.

The main entrance features a central doorcase with a flat arch that is covered by a bracketed hood, below which is a raised and fielded panelled door. On either side of the door are glazing bar sashes set under flat arches. Above the door, there are two similar sashes, and above those, there are two smaller sashes.

Attached to the northeast corner of the house is a later outbuilding that has stone coped gables and an early 19th-century rusticated basket-headed arch, which is topped by a 20th-century window.
